Transaction e31426825e1069968c4a4d3f51f1c9dfe34bbf0a64afc4e8b17ff3a2e7d0c9d6
1 Input
1 Output
-
e31426825e1069968c4a4d3f51f1c9dfe34bbf0a64afc4e8b17ff3a2e7d0c9d6:0
- value
- 1751336
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b539526142773520c1e9ece8fa95d4c9650fc46 OP_EQUAL
- address
- 35e77DNjeZEnUEKwZH1t9zj4aZJY9w9Rcy